Description
The antibody is specific for natural and recombinant mouse GM-CSF. It inhibits the induction of the proliferation of BCL1 cells by GM-CSF.

GM-CSF is a 23 kDa glycoprotein with diverse effects on immune and non-immune cells. It induces differentiation of granulocyte, macrophage and eosinophil precursor cells. Proliferation of monocyte-macrophages, T lymphocytes, keratinocytes and endothelial cells is stimulated by GM-CSF. In addition, GM-CSF alters the functional properties of mature granulocytes, macrophages, eosinophils and basophils.

GM-CSF is produced by T lymphocytes, macrophages and several cell types in extreme dullary sites, where it may act in a paracrine manner to regulate the local response to antigenic challenge.
Formulation
Lyophilized product in PBS, containing 500 µg. Reconstitute the vial by injection of 0.5 ml sterile distilled or deionised water (Caution: vial is under vacuum).
Species
Rat IgG2a
Application
The antibody can be used for inhibition of biological activity of GM-CSF in functional studies and for immuno assay. Furthermore the antibody is useful for Western blotting, immunoprecipitation, staining of frozen sections and for intracellular staining of permeabilized cells.
Use
For Western blotting and immunohistology dilutions to be used depend on detection system applied. It is recommended that users test the reagent and determine their own optimal dilutions. The typical starting working dilution is 1:10. For neutralisation of biological activity in vitro dilutions have to be made according to the amount of GM-CSF to be inactivated.
Storage and stability
Lyophilized product should be stored at 4°C. Store stock solution in aliquots at -20°C. Repeated freeze and thaw cycles will cause loss of activity. Under recommended storage conditions, product is stable for one year.
